I'd never understood the criticism that Woody Allen was a pretentious writer until settling in to his books. A collection of light comedy stories, of which about a quarter are any good. The final three in the brief compendium are worth a glance, but not a purchase. Still, short and sweet, a nice little distraction for the weekend, but shamefully half-baked and littered with wordplay that relies on an avalanche of large words, rather than strong writing.
